Access 2003’te SQL Kullanarak Varsayılan Değeri Olan Bir Sütun Ekleme
Microsoft Access ile herhangi bir deneyiminiz varsa, veritabanınızı verimli bir şekilde korumanın ve güncellemenin ne kadar önemli olduğunu bilirsiniz. İster bir müşterinin eski bir ASP/Access sitesini güncelliyor olun, ister kendi veritabanınızı geliştirmeye çalışıyor olun, mevcut bir tabloya yeni bir sütun ekleme ihtiyacıyla karşılaşabilirsiniz. Neyse ki, doğru SQL komutları ile bu görev kolayca gerçekleştirilebilir.
Bu blog yazısında, Access 2003’te varsayılan bir değeri olan bir sütun ekleme sürecini adım adım inceleyeceğiz. Haydi başlayalım!
Sorun: Yeni Bir Sütun Ekleme
documents
adlı bir tablonuz olduğunu hayal edin ve membersOnly
adında yeni bir sütun eklemeniz gerektiğini düşünün. Bu sütunun varsayılan değerinin 0
olmasını istiyorsunuz. Ancak, SQL komutunuzu çalıştırmaya çalıştığınızda beklediğiniz gibi çalışmayabilir. Denemek isteyeceğiniz komut şu olabilir:
ALTER TABLE documents ADD COLUMN membersOnly NUMBER DEFAULT 0
Maalesef, bu komut Access 2003’te zahmetsizce desteklenmiyor, bu nedenle öncelikle doğru ayarların yapıldığından emin olmalısınız.
Çözüm: SQL Server Uyumluluğunu Etkinleştirme
Varsayılan bir değere sahip bir sütun eklemek için aşağıdaki basit adımları izleyin:
Adım 1: SQL Server Uyumluluğunu Etkinleştir
Access 2003, SQL Server uyumlu sözdizimini kullanmanıza izin veren bir seçenek içerir. Bu özelliği etkinleştirmek için:
- Access 2003 veritabanınızı açın.
- Araçlar menüsüne gidin.
- Seçenekler‘i seçin.
- Tablolar/Sorgular sekmesine tıklayın.
- Alt sağda, SQL Server Uyumlu Sözdizimi için bir onay kutusu göreceksiniz. Bu seçeneği veritabanınız için etkinleştirildiğinden emin olun.
Adım 2: Sorgunuzu Çalıştırın
SQL Server Uyumlu Sözdizimini etkinleştirdiğinizde, artık SQL sorgunuzu sorunsuz bir şekilde çalıştırabilirsiniz. membersOnly
sütununu varsayılan değeri ile eklemek için aşağıdaki komutu kullanın:
ALTER TABLE documents ADD COLUMN membersOnly NUMBER DEFAULT 0
Adım 3: Değişiklikleri Doğrulayın
SQL komutunuzu çalıştırdıktan sonra, değişikliklerin başarıyla uygulandığını doğrulamak her zaman iyi bir fikirdir. Bunu, documents
tablo yapısını kontrol ederek, membersOnly
sütununun beklenen varsayılan değeri ile eklendiğinden emin olarak yapabilirsiniz.
Sonuç
Access 2003’te varsayılan bir değere sahip yeni bir sütun eklemek, veritabanı ayarlarında basit bir ayarlama gerektirir. SQL Server uyumlu sözdizimini etkinleştirerek, veritabanı yönetim görevlerinizi kolaylaştırabilecek daha gelişmiş SQL özelliklerinden yararlanabilirsiniz. Artık nasıl yapıldığını bildiğinize göre, ASP/Access sitenizi güncellemek çok kolay olmalı!
Herhangi bir sorunuz varsa veya sorunlarla karşılaşırsanız, lütfen aşağıda bir yorum bırakmaktan çekinmeyin. Veritabanı yönetiminiz bol şans olsun!